Israel Adesanya breaks down the UFC 324 main event interim title fight

Published:

The first UFC event of 2026, UFC 324: Gaethje vs. Pimblett, is upon us after a six week void. The fight card is headlined by an interim lightweight title fight between former interim champion Justin Gaethje and No. 5 ranked Paddy Pimblett.

It’s a matchup that pits a new generation up and coming lightweight against a proven veteran in the division. It’s a clash between a knockout artist and a well-rounded but not completely proven betting favorite. 

Former two-time middleweight champion Israel Adesanya believes the bout could be a coin toss, but ultimately made a prediction.  

“I think this is Paddy’s biggest challenge yet. Perfect opponent, perfect fight for them, you know, old dog, new dog,” Adesanya said on his YouTube channel. “This could be a roll of the dice.”

Adesanya’s advice to Gaethje was simple. “Be you,” he said, “Be Gaethje. Just be Gaethje. Be you. Do you. You know who you are, so don’t let them tell you who you are. Show them who you are.”

“Gaethje has to also be careful because Paddy hits hard. But Gaethje can eat them. Look, there’s a reason Paddy is the favorite in this fight,” Adesanya continued.

“The Last Stylebender” went with Pimblett to emerge with the interim lightweight belt at T-Mobile Arena in Las Vegas on Saturday. 

“I’m going to go with Paddy Pimblett by decision,” said Adesanya before switching his mode of victory prediction. “I think submission.”
